The 3rd Annual HEART of the Red, White & Blue military care package drive organized by Farmer’s Bank and Trust is in full swing.

For the past two years, we have been able to collect items directly. Due to COVID-19, we are only collecting cash donations from now until Friday, November 13. The money will be used to purchase gift cards for local military families or to create care packages to send to deployed troops.

“Being deployed and away from family puts you in a lot of mental stress, but that is where the help of the community plays a huge role,” U.S. Air Force Staff Sergeant Bryan Emory said. “Receiving care packages, notes, etc. from people back home gives all of us a sense of relief.”

Emory is from Texarkana, AR, and has a wife, Michelle, and two daughters, Olivia and Ryleigh. He has served our country for ten years and has been deployed on two different occasions.

“When we get to sit down and go through the packages, big or small, and read the notes we are sent, it lets us know that we are appreciated by everyone back home,” he said.

“I can speak for every troop that is, or has been deployed, we greatly appreciate the continued support that we receive from all of you.”
